Units of Measurement in Print Studio Pro are Incorrect (Mac)

Description

This article explains what to do if Print Studio Pro is not using the correct units of measurement.

Please note that other programs on your Mac may be affected by adjusting the Region settings as described in this article.

 

Solution

If you find that the units of measurement used by Print Studio Pro are incorrect (using millimeters instead of inches or vice versa), this can be changed by making an adjustment in the Language & Region settings on your Mac.  Follow the steps below to make this change.
  1. From the Apple menu, click System Preferences.
     
  2. In System Preferences, click Language & Region.


     
  3. In Language & Region, click Advanced...


     
  4. In the General tab, click the Measurement units tab and select the option you wish to use.  For example, if Print Studio Pro is using the millimeter as its unit of measurement, select US.  This will cause Print Studio Pro to use the inch as its unit of measurement the next time it is launched.  Click OK.


     
  5. Launch Print Studio Pro again.  The correct unit of measurement will now be displayed.

    If Metric is used for Measurement units, Print Studio Pro will display measurements in millimeters:



    If US is used for Measurement units, Print Studio Pro will display measurements in inches:
